Calling all UFO believers — and the extraterrestrial-curious. Pop culture is set to host the first-ever UFO-themed festival this February 2026 at the Khun Dan Prakarn Chon Dam in Nakhon Nayok.
Dubbed as the country’s first event of its kind, the festival aims to gather UFO enthusiasts, alien-watchers, and curious travelers for a weekend dedicated to all things otherworldly. Often described as a niche subject met with raised eyebrows, mockery, and skepticism, UFO culture has found a steady, renewed interest worldwide in recent years, fueled by speculation and pop culture.
Photo from Facebook/Belief Fest
Thailand’s own extraterrestrial scene has also been quietly growing. In Nakhon Sawan, Khao Kala — often dubbed the “Area 51 of Asia” — has long been a hotspot among UFO enthusiasts, with past reports claiming sightings and landings in the area. The previously held “Belief Fest” also drew believers and curious visitors alike.
The upcoming festival forms a part of the Tourism Authority of Thailand (TAT)’s 2026 tourism strategy, which focuses on higher-quality, value-led travel experiences for travelers. This includes its “Amazing 5 Economy” framework, with the UFO festival falling under its Sub-Culture Economy category. The agency has also set a target of three million baht for the year.
Set against the backdrop of Thailand’s longest concrete dam, the festival is said to feature UFO-themed activities, sci-fi aesthetics, programs, and immersive experiences that celebrate UFO lore and the search for life beyond Earth.

Thailand International Jazz Conference 2026
Photo by Thailand International Jazz Conference (TIJC)
The Thailand International Jazz Conference returns for its 17th edition from Jan. 23-25 at the College of Music, Mahidol University. Initiated in 2009, TIJC is both a premier jazz festival and an educational platform open to the public, students, and professional musicians. The conference features an extensive lineup of international jazz artists and ensembles. Adding to the experience is the TIJC Food and Art Market.

Introducing the Marshmallow Restival, a three-day celebration dedicated to “the art of rest,” happening from Jan. 30 to Feb. 1, 2026, at Abonzo Yama Mitsu in Chiang Rai, Thailand.
Photo from Instagram/Marshmallow Restival
Set against the cool winter air, rolling mountain views, and wide-open skies that are painted with pastel sunsets, the open-air festival blends art, music, nature, and inspiration into a space designed for pause, relaxation, and quiet joys. Here, guests are invited to unwind, slow down, and reconnect with fellow attendees as they enjoy a curated selection of performances, workshops, and activities.
Sonically, guests can expect a variety of genres, from pop, lounge, symphony orchestra, and contemporary music from bands like P.O.P, Friday, and ETC. The Marshmallow Symphony Orchestra is also set to perform at the restival, creating an immersive soundscape that perfectly complements the vibes at Abonzo Yama Mitsu.
Photo from Instagram/Marshmallow RestivalPhoto from Instagram/Marshmallow Restival
Apart from the music, guests can also enjoy “The Art of Rest” through a series of workshops — from Wine Tasting by French sommelier Frédéric Debono, Tea Cupping by Sawanbondin Tea House, Coffee Cupping by Abonzo Coffee, The Art of Perfume (Scent of Rest) from Artepolé and Sirodom, Postcard Writing and Calligraphy from Ki Bangkok, Photography with Tul Hiranyalawan, A Highland Cocktail Experience with Jim on The Rocks, and Bookshop on The Mountain by Passport Bookshop.
Tickets are now available via Ticketmelon. Tickets are priced from THB1,990 (Marshmallow Solo), THB3,580 (Marshmallow Duo, 2 tickets), and THB12,490 (Marshmallow VIP, 4 tickets). All tickets are only for entrance to the event, excluding food and beverages. Marshmallow VIP ticketholders have inclusions such as reserved parking, four reserved seats in the VIP zone, one bottle of red wine, and a complimentary snack. Walk-in tickets will be available on the days of the festivals, priced at THB2,490 for one person.

Float - A Solo Exhibition By Art Jeeno
Photo by River City Bangkok
River City Bangkok presents “Float,” a solo exhibition by Art Jeeno, on view until Feb. 15 at River City Bangkok. The exhibition explores the emotional and psychological state of being unanchored in a world defined by constant change, uncertainty, and impermanence. Art Jeeno describes “Float” as a paradoxical condition—one that exists between liberation and unease. When familiar anchors fall away, individuals may feel light and free, yet also vulnerable to fear and the unknown.

HYHBKK Live! with Salin takes place on Jan. 9 at Lido Connect, marking the first full-length Bangkok show by Thai drummer, producer, and songwriter Salin Cheewapansri. Salin’s work includes contributions to a Juno Award-winning jazz album and the release of her debut album "Cosmic Island," inspired by her research on river pollution. Her latest project, "Rammana," blends Afro-jazz, funk, and Thai folk influences and earned her recognition as one of CBC’s 2025 Revelation Artists.
